#acd700 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#acd700 is composed of 67.5% red, 84.3%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 15.7% black. It has a hue angle of 72 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 42.2%. #acd700 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#59af00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#acd700 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#acd700 has RGB values of R:172, G:215,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:1,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 11327232.

Hex triplet acd700 #acd700
RGB Decimal 172, 215, 0 rgb(172,215,0)
RGB Percent 67.5, 84.3, 0 rgb(67.5%,84.3%,0%)
CMYK 20, 0, 100, 16
HSL 72°, 100, 42.2 hsl(72,100%,42.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 72°, 100, 84.3
Web Safe 99cc00 #99cc00
CIE-LAB 80.388, -36.714, 79.398
XYZ 41.313, 57.371, 8.897
xyY 0.384, 0.533, 57.371
CIE-LCH 80.388, 87.475, 114.816
CIE-LUV 80.388, -20.77, 91.673
Hunter-Lab 75.744, -35.191, 46.056
Binary 10101100, 11010111, 00000000

Shades and Tints of #acd700

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f1300 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#acd700 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b2b2b2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b1b98e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#e3ca00 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#fcc02e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c4cad9 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#cfcf00 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dfc81d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#bbcf8a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
